Radiyah Chowdhury

Radiyah was born and raised in Scarborough. She recently graduated from Columbia University’s Graduate School of Journalism in New York with a specialty in arts and culture. In 2016, she completed her bachelor’s degree in journalism from Ottawa’s Carleton University and has since worked in television, audio, print, and digital media.

While she spends most of her time writing and editing, she loves experimenting with other forms of creative storytelling. Along with being a performance poet, she’s had the opportunity to host her own radio show and produce podcasts. She’s primarily interested in community, culture, politics, and food—honestly, she’s happy to learn about most things. She’s also an avid fiction reader and a self-proclaimed connoisseur of snacks.

Her past media experience includes Chatelaine, TVO’s The Agenda, CBC, The Discourse, Canadaland, Atkinson Foundation, and National Public Radio in Washington, D.C.
